Frequently asked questions about this comparison

Which has the longer range — Audi Q6 e-tron or DS N°7?

The DS N°7 goes further: 740 km WLTP against the 661 km of the Audi Q6 e-tron. That is a difference of 79 km.

How do the drivetrains of the Audi Q6 e-tron and the DS N°7 differ?

The Audi Q6 e-tron has RWD and 306 PS. The DS N°7 has FWD and 245 PS.

Which one can power appliances from a socket (V2L)?

Only the DS N°7 — its 97.2 kWh battery then works as a power source. The Audi Q6 e-tron, with 94.9 kWh, does not offer it.

Which charges faster?

The Audi Q6 e-tron accepts up to 270 kW DC, the DS N°7 up to 160 kW.

Range, consumption and weight are given for the base configuration: manufacturers homologate them as a band of values that depends on wheels and equipment (e.g. 533–592 km), and we take the lightest variant, on the smallest wheels — i.e. the most favourable. The same model on larger wheels will travel a shorter distance.
